首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在laravel 5.4中创建leftjoin

在 Laravel 5.4 中创建 left join,可以使用 Eloquent ORM 提供的 fluent 查询构建器。left join 是一种关联查询,用于在两个或多个表之间建立关联,并返回左表中的所有记录以及符合关联条件的右表记录。

下面是在 Laravel 5.4 中创建 left join 的步骤:

  1. 确保你已经安装了 Laravel 5.4,并且已经配置好数据库连接。
  2. 打开你的控制器文件,例如 UserController.php
  3. 导入相关的命名空间:
代码语言:txt
复制
use Illuminate\Support\Facades\DB;
  1. 在你的控制器方法中,使用 DB 类的 table 方法来指定要查询的表:
代码语言:txt
复制
$results = DB::table('users')
    ->leftJoin('orders', 'users.id', '=', 'orders.user_id')
    ->select('users.*', 'orders.order_number')
    ->get();

在上面的示例中,我们使用 leftJoin 方法来创建 left join。第一个参数是右表的名称,第二个参数是左表和右表之间的关联条件,第三个参数是选择要返回的列。

  1. 使用 get 方法执行查询,并将结果存储在 $results 变量中。

现在,$results 变量将包含 left join 查询的结果。你可以根据需要对结果进行进一步处理或输出。

请注意,上述示例中的代码仅用于演示目的。实际应用中,你需要根据你的数据库结构和业务需求进行相应的调整。

关于 Laravel 5.4 的 left join,你可以参考以下链接获取更多信息: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券